Description
In this research, we considered optimization methods such that various engineering systems can operate at optimum states. As compared with the conventional methods, it is one of features that our method does not use random numbers. Thereby, our method can be executed by simple software program. Also, our method can be easily embedded on various devices. In this research, we have shown theoretical analysis results for the behavior of our method, and have clarified the conditions such that good solutions can be obtained. In addition, we have considered the design of processor circuits on which our method is executed. In future, we consider applications to optimization for larger and more complex systems.
